Blooming Flowers with Identification.

1. Narcissus flower. Daffodil. Daffodils will give you 4 to 6 weeks of beautiful flowers.

2. Guelder-rose. Snowball viburnum.

3. Prunus mume. Plum Blossom. 2 to 3 weeks of flowering plums.
4. Magnolia flower. Magnolia flowers only last a couple of days, Cut magnolia flowers generally last for about a week.
5.
6. Aquilegia vulgaris. akalei flowers.
7. Ranunculus bulbosus. Buttercup flowers. Ranunculus bouquet will last about a week
8. Prunus.cherry blossoms. Sakura. Most trees bloom for one to two weeks
9. Purple Poppy. The flowers only last a few days.
10. Lamium galeobdolon - Yellow Archangel. blooms for a few weeks in mid-spring
11. Allium ursinum .Bears Garlic or known as wild garlic.
12. Prunus spinosa. Blackthorn Flower. White flowers appear on short stalks before the leaves in March and April, either singularly or in pairs.
13. Bellis perennis. Daisy. Well-cared-for daisies can last five to seven days in the vase.
14. Scabiosa japonica. Pincushion Flower. These long-blooming perennials will normally bloom from late spring/early summer.
15. Crocus flavus, ALSO known as yellow crocus or Dutch yellow crocus. They appear on the scene very quickly. One day there will be no sign of growth and the next day you may discover them in bloom!
16. Lonicera.Honeysuckle FLOWER. includes both flowering shrubs and vines. Flowers from June to the end of September.
Portulaca grandiflora. Moss-rose purslane.

17. Pisum sativum.garden pea. Peas will grow, develop flowers and fruit in about 10-14 weeks depending on the variety. Peas can take up to 3 weeks to mature from flower to pod.





Dandelion. Taraxacum. Seeds ripen from nine to 12 days after the flowers bloom.
Dandelions are easily identifiable by their yellow blooms and basal leaves leaves which grow from the bottom of the stem only. Dandelion flowers grow on single, unbranching, hollow stems and the leaves are lobed and produce a milky sap.
Dandelion makes the only flower representing three celestial bodies during different phases of its life cycle – sun, moon, stars. The yellow flower of the plant resembles the sun, the dispersing seeds of the plant resemble stars, and the puff ball of dandelion plant resembles the moon


18. Malus domestica. FAMOUSLY KNOWN AS APPLE. Once in the full bloom stage, the apple tree bloom will usually last 3-10 days, depending on the variety. 5-10 days after about 75% of the petals fall off the flowers and fruit will begin to set.
